Summary

SB1728 is a technical correction bill aimed at amending Section 15-1341 of the Arizona Revised Statutes, which pertains to the Arizona State Schools for the Deaf and Blind. The bill emphasizes the importance of employing educational methods that are in the best interests of the students admitted to these institutions. It envisions a comprehensive approach to ensure that students receive the highest standard of care and education using contemporary teaching methodologies tailored for individuals with sensory impairments.
